Wala ginpalampuwas ni Surigao del Norte Rep. Robert Ace Barbers ang pahayag ni Sen. Ronald Dela Rosa nga isa ka “gag show” ang imbestigasyon sang House of Representatives quad committee kaangot sa drug war sang Duterte administration.

Sa ika-10 nga inquiry sang mega panel, ginsiling ni Barbers, overall chairman sang quad comm, nga importante ang ongoing investigation para makalkal ang kamatuoran sa likod sang linibo nga ginpamatay sang ginpatuman ang war on drugs campaign sang nagligad nga administrasyon.

“We may be accused of providing entertainment and likened to a gag show, but who is laughing?” suno kay Barbers.

“On the contrary, the one who said that must be so full of himself that he didn’t notice that the joke was on him,” dugang sini.

Si Dela Rosa amo ang hepe sang Philippine National Police (PNP) sang ginpatuman ni Duterte ang drug war.

Una na siya nga gin-imbitahan man sa hearing sa Kamara apang nagpamalibad nga magtambong.

“If along the way, people are found to be liable, it is our duty to make sure that justice is served. There is nothing funny about it. We only mean serious business,” dugang ni Barbers.

ISYU VS BATO

Una na nga ginkwestyon ni Abang Lingkod Party-list Rep. Joseph Stephen Paduano ang partisipasyon ni Senator Ronald ‘Bato’ Dela Rosa sa imbestigasyon sang Senado sa drug war sang Duterte administration.

Dapat suno kay Paduano nga magpakita man si Dela Rosa sang “courtesy” sa iya official responsibility bilang myembro sang Senate kag dapat nga nagpungko siya kuntani bilang resource person.

“He also admitted that there were killings attributed to the war because of alleged cases of gun violence. In short, he was not only involved but was in fact one of the figureheads of the campaign during its inception,” pahayag sini.

Ginplastar sini kun daw ano ka sala nga si dela Rosa ang isa sa maga-imbestigar sa drug war bisan nga siya man ang isa sa may pinakadaku nga papel sa war on drugs bangud nakapungko siya bilang chief sang Philippine National Police (PNP) sang panahon ni Duterte.

“Clearly, this is a conflict of interest on his part. At the very least, he should have inhibited from the proceedings and instead offered himself as a resource person so as not to influence and intimidate the other guests,” dugang sang quad comm co-chairman.

Ang Nobyembre 7 nga inquiry sang quad comm — Committees on Dangerous Drugs, Public Order and Safety, Human Rights, and Public Accounts — amo na ang ikaduha nga tion nga gin-imbitaran ang former president apang wala nagtambong.
